What to look for

  • Battery platform: RYOBI 18V ONE+ shares batteries across many tools, while 40V trades some convenience for more cutting power.
  • Cutting width: 12 to 13-inch heads suit tidy yards, while a 15-inch setting clears open ground faster.
  • Kit or bare tool: Check whether a battery and charger are included, since that changes the real cost.
  • Line feed: Auto-feed heads reduce fuss, while bump-feed heads give you manual control over line length.
  • Edging ability: A pivoting head lets one tool trim and edge, which is handy for sidewalks and beds.
  • Attachment capability: Expand-It compatibility turns a trimmer into a base for other yard tools.
  • Genuine versus compatible: Confirm you are buying a RYOBI trimmer and not a compatible accessory or another brand.

What to look for

Which RYOBI platform you own

If you already have ONE+ 18V batteries, an 18V trimmer lets you reuse them, while jumping to 40V means new packs but more power for heavier weeds.

Yard size and cut width

A 12 to 13-inch swath handles small and mid-size lawns, but a 15-inch setting on the 40V model clears larger areas with fewer passes.

Kit versus bare tool

A trimmer that includes a battery and charger is ready to use immediately, so factor that in when comparing prices against bare tools.

How you reload line

Auto-feed heads advance line for you with less interruption, while bump-feed heads let you control exactly how much line comes out.

Room to expand

An attachment-capable 40V trimmer accepts Expand-It tools, so one powerhead can grow into an edger, pole saw, or cultivator over time.

FAQs

Should I choose RYOBI 18V or 40V?

The 18V ONE+ platform shares batteries with a large range of RYOBI tools and suits lighter trimming. The 40V model offers more power and a wider cut for tougher weeds, at the cost of a separate battery platform.

Do these RYOBI trimmers come with a battery?

The ONE+ 18V and the 40V models here include a battery and charger. Always check the specific listing, since some RYOBI trimmers are sold as bare tools.

Can I edge with a RYOBI string trimmer?

Yes. The ONE+ 18V model has a head that pivots for edging, letting one tool handle both trimming and clean edges along walkways and beds.

Are all the products here actual RYOBI trimmers?

No. Most are, but one is a different brand's budget trimmer and one is a replacement line spool made to fit RYOBI heads. I have labeled those honestly so you can tell them apart.

What line size do RYOBI trimmers use?

The ONE+ 18V head is compatible with 0.065 and 0.080-inch line. Confirm the correct line diameter for your specific RYOBI head before buying replacement spools.
